[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of cord threading equipment for walnut boxes, and more specifically to a high-speed walnut box opening device. Background Technology
[0002] Currently, the basic principle of opening a walnut box in existing technology is as described in the feeding mechanism of a walnut box threading machine disclosed in publication number CN222451534U. This mechanism relies on a guide plate structure, where the guide plate is positioned along the movement path of the walnut box and engages with the folded walnut box. When the walnut box moves towards the workstation, the guide plate pushes the splicing surface of the walnut box, causing it to switch from a folded to an open state. Existing technology essentially operates on this basic principle.
[0003] However, in actual use, it was found that after continuously increasing the processing speed of the equipment, the walnut box was prone to failure to open. After analysis, it was found that this was because the front and back of the folded walnut box were originally pressed together. When the folded walnut box was quickly removed, the front and back of the walnut box did not have enough time and space to separate, and the two sides were still adsorbed together. At this time, pushing the side (joint surface) of the folded walnut box could easily cause the walnut box to bend as a whole instead of opening, thus causing the box to fail to open. This problem occurred more frequently with walnut boxes that were relatively soft. Utility Model Content
[0004]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this utility model provides a high-speed opening device for walnut boxes, which can adapt to high-speed opening of walnut boxes, ensure stable opening of walnut boxes, and solve the problem of easy failure in opening at high speeds.

[0015] In summary, this utility model has the following beneficial effects:
[0016] This invention incorporates a baffle that blocks the back of the folded walnut box during the material handling process. Combined with the material handling mechanism, this allows the front and back of the folded walnut box to separate before the opening mechanism officially opens it, thus pre-opening the walnut box. This prevents opening failures due to adhesion issues between the front and back of the walnut box during subsequent opening, resulting in a better and more stable opening effect. This design is suitable for high-speed conveying and opening of walnut boxes. Attached Figure Description

[0029] This embodiment discloses a high-speed opening device for a walnut box, such as... Figure 1-8 As shown, the device includes a feeding rack 1 and a box-opening mechanism 2. The feeding rack 1 holds a plurality of folded walnut boxes. The box-opening mechanism 2 includes a picking component 201 that removes the folded walnut boxes from the feeding rack 1. A stop component 3 is provided along the path of the folded walnut box removal, acting on the back of the folded walnut box. The stop component 3 and the picking component 201 keep the back and front of the folded walnut box apart, thus achieving pre-opening of the walnut box. In high-speed operation, due to the high picking speed of the picking component 201 and the high opening speed of the box-opening mechanism 2, there is insufficient time and space for the front and back of the folded walnut box to slowly separate. Therefore, the stop component 3 of this embodiment is necessary. Figure 4 , Figure 4 The folded galvanic box at the top moves downwards as shown in the diagram, driven by the material-taking component 201, bringing the folded galvanic box closer to the material-stopping component 3. During this process... Figure 4 The dashed arrow in the middle becomes Figure 4 In the lower state, the stopper 3 enters the folded walnut box through the gaps 8 on the front and sides above, and then abuts against the back of the folded walnut box. (Refer to...) Figure 5As shown above, the stopper 3 remains stationary, blocking the back of the walnut box, while the take-up component 201 continuously moves the front of the walnut box downwards as shown in the figure, thereby achieving the pre-opening of the walnut box; after the pre-opening is completed, as shown... Figure 5 The dashed arrow indicates that it becomes Figure 5 In the lower position, the opening mechanism can more easily and completely open the walnut box. Therefore, this embodiment achieves pre-opening of the walnut box through the setting of the stop 3, allowing for stable opening even under high-speed operation. If pre-opening is not performed, then refer to... Figure 9 Under high-speed operation, the front and back of the valence box may not separate in time and remain pressed together. At this point, the side guide plate of the opening mechanism directly pushes the side of the valence box, causing it to bend as a whole. That is, the back of the valence box will not move away from the front but will instead bend and deform. This situation occurs more frequently with valence boxes that are relatively soft. Ultimately, as... Figure 9 The example shown depicts a situation where opening the box fails. However, in this embodiment, because the box was pre-opened, the front and back of the walnut box were separated beforehand, preventing the back from bending or deforming when the box was opened later.
[0030] Furthermore, refer to Figure 1 and Figure 4-5 The stopper 3 pre-opens the walnut box. During this pre-opening process, the back of the walnut box moves laterally, moving away from the front. To facilitate this lateral movement, a travel distance is provided between the stopper 3 and the outlet of the feeder 1. Specifically, the stopper 3 is positioned after extending a certain distance outward from the outlet of the feeder 1. This travel distance allows space for the back of the walnut box to move, ensuring smooth pre-opening even at high speeds. Throughout the pre-opening and subsequent opening processes, the stopper 3 remains inside the walnut box. It's important to note that this travel distance can be flexibly determined based on the size of the walnut box and the degree of pre-opening.

[0032] Furthermore, refer to Figure 1-2 This embodiment also includes a crossbeam 4, on which a slide rail 401 and a sliding block 402 that slides on the slide rail 401 and is locked are provided. An extension arm 403 is provided on the sliding block 402, and a stopper 3 is provided on the extension arm 403. The crossbeam 4, the slide rail 401, and the locking sliding block 402 enable the installation and lateral adjustment of the stopper 3. The locking structure can be a locking handle well-known in the art. The extension arm 403 is used to extend the stopper 3 outward a certain distance, so that in the above embodiment, the stopper 3 is positioned in the folded state where the walnut box is completely detached from the feeder 1. At the same time, the extension arm 403 is provided with several mounting positions 5, on which the stopper 3 is installed. Specifically, the mounting position 5 is a hole-like structure, and the stopper 3 is inserted into the hole and then fixed laterally by a set screw. Through the above structure, the lateral position and outward extension distance of the stopper 3 can be adjusted, better adapting to walnut boxes of different specifications.
[0033] Furthermore, refer to Figure 2-3 In response to Figure 3 In this type of walnut box, the stop 3 needs to be raised and lowered. Specifically, the extension arm 403 is equipped with a lifting mechanism 6, and the extension arm 403 is fixedly mounted on the lifting end of the lifting mechanism 6. The lifting mechanism 6 can be a cylinder, thereby realizing the raising and lowering of the stop 3.
[0034] Furthermore, the crossbeam 4 is positioned above or below the feeding rack 1. The crossbeam 4 is preferably positioned above to facilitate manual adjustment of the position of the stop 3. However, the crossbeam 4 can also be positioned below. The principle of positioning it below is the same as that of positioning it above, only the orientation is adjusted.
[0035] Furthermore, the guide rail 3 can be installed on either the left or right side. Its function is to adapt to different folding methods of the walnut box. In actual processing, the guide rail 3 can be selectively installed on one side. For details, please refer to [reference needed]. Figure 8 , Figure 8 In the middle, the upper folded state of the Valen box d is folded to the left, so the gap 8 is on the left. At this time, the stop 3 is installed on the left to stop the material. Figure 8In the lower folded state, the walnut box e is folded to the right, so the gap 8 is on the right side. At this time, the stopper 3 is installed on the right side to stop the material. Thus, the stopper 3, which can be flexibly installed and disassembled to adjust its position, can be adapted to walnut boxes with different folding methods. According to the position of the gap 8 of the walnut box, the stopper 3 can be installed on the corresponding side, making it more convenient to use.
[0036] Furthermore, refer to Figure 3 and Figure 6-7 The box-opening mechanism 2 includes side guide plates 202, which act on the sides of the folded box to open it. Specifically, the side guide plates 202 abut against the sides of the box, creating a perpendicular angle between the sides and the front, thus ensuring accurate opening. Preferably, a pair of side guide plates 202 are provided, clamping the box from both sides for better accurate opening. The pair of side guide plates 202 can move back and forth and move closer or further apart; see the specific structure for details. Figure 7 A pair of side guide plates 202 are clamped on both sides of the synchronous belt 10, thereby allowing the side guide plates 202 to move closer or further apart. Forward and backward movement is achieved through a rocker arm mechanism 11, which converts the rotation of the servo motor into reciprocating forward and backward movement. With this structure, the side guide plates 202 can move forward towards the waler box, then clamp the waler box together, thus opening it. After opening, the external conveying mechanism clamps the waler box, and the side guide plates move away and backward, allowing the waler box to be transported away by the external conveying mechanism. Then, the next waler box is opened, and this process is repeated continuously to achieve continuous opening of the waler box.
